MySQL は、ユーザーが SQL 言語を使用してデータベースを操作できるようにする、人気のあるリレーショナル データベース管理システムです。 MySQL では、テーブルの削除は一般的なタスクです。この記事では、MySQL コマンドを使用してテーブルを削除する方法を紹介します。
テーブルの削除を開始する前に、まず MySQL サーバーに接続する必要があります。次のコマンドを使用して MySQL サーバーに接続できます:
$ mysql -u username -p
ここで、username
は MySQL ユーザー名です。このコマンドを入力すると、MySQL パスワードの入力を求められます。
MySQL サーバーに接続した後、最初に削除するデータベースを選択する必要があります。次のコマンドを使用してデータベースを選択できます:
mysql> use database_name;
ここで、database_name
はテーブルを削除するデータベースの名前です。このコマンドを使用した後、データベースに入ります。
これで、次のコマンドを使用してテーブルを削除できます。
mysql> drop table table_name;
ここで、 table_name
は、削除するテーブルの名前です。このコマンドを使用すると、MySQL はテーブルとそれに関連するすべてのインデックス、トリガー、制約、およびその他のオブジェクトをただちに削除します。
テーブルの削除は元に戻すことができず、一度削除すると復元できないことに注意してください。したがって、テーブルの削除操作を実行する前に、このデータベースをバックアップしていることを確認してください。また、テーブルを削除するとテーブル内のデータもすべて削除されますので、データを残しておきたい場合はバックアップを行ってください。
複数のテーブルを削除する場合は、次のコマンドを使用できます:
mysql> drop table table1, table2, table3;
そのうち、table1
、table2
、 table3
は、削除するテーブルの名前をカンマで区切って指定します。
データベース内のすべてのテーブルを削除する場合は、次のコマンドを使用できます:
mysql> drop database database_name;
ここで、database_name
は削除するデータベースの名前です。 。このコマンドを使用すると、MySQL はこのデータベース内のすべてのテーブルとその関連オブジェクトを削除します。
概要
MySQL では、テーブルの削除は一般的なタスクです。 drop
コマンドを使用してテーブルを簡単に削除できますが、削除操作は元に戻せないことに注意してください。続行する前に必ずデータをバックアップしてください。さらに、drop database
コマンドを使用して、データベース内のすべてのテーブルを削除できます。
以上がmysqlコマンドでテーブルを削除するの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。